Sun in Heby, Sweden

All you need to know about the sun in Heby, Sweden.

The Sun rises at 03:48 and sets at 22:09. These times are essential for planning outdoor activities, photography, or just enjoying nature.

The golden hour is the period of soft, warm light perfect for photography and occurs shortly after sunrise and just before sunset. In Heby, the golden hour starts at 03:02 and ends at 05:03 in the morning and then again at 20:54 in the evening, ending at 22:55.

Civil twilight is the first and last phase of twilight. In the morning, civil dawn begins at 02:23, marking the time when there's enough light for most outdoor activities. In the evening, civil dusk happens at 23:34, right after sunset at 22:09.

Nautical twilight is the period when the Sun is 6-12 degrees below the horizon, commonly used by sailors to navigate at sea. In Heby, nautical dawn starts at - and nautical dusk occurs at -.

Astronomical twilight occurs when the Sun is 12-18 degrees below the horizon, and the sky is dark enough for astronomers to observe faint celestial objects. Astronomical dawn in Heby starts at -, while astronomical dusk ends at -.
